## Building Access — Spares Room (Hullbrook Annex)

Contractors: the spare hardware room is down the east corridor on the ground floor, third door on the left. Sign in at the front desk first and grab a visitor lanyard. Anything you take out, jot it in the blue logbook — yes, even the little stuff. The door self-locks, so don't wedge it. To get in, punch in the code below.

staff pass of hagug-taguf = bdg-HJ-9

New team members should first read the pipeline architecture doc and run the local replay harness before touching ingestion code, since malformed payloads can silently stall the dedup stage. If you encounter stuck batches, missing symbols, or routing errors you cannot resolve within an hour, capture the batch identifier and escalate to the pipeline maintainers.

billing contact of hadup-yajef = istdor.drumir@qorvelsys.internal

Quick note for the sync: we're carving the user module out of the Marrowstone monolith into its own service, Userly. Auth paths move first, profiles next sprint. The extraction scripts are in the migration repo, and they're pretty forgiving — rerun them if anything flakes. The one hard requirement is that the cutover bundle is signed before deploy. Sign it with the key below.

deploy key for kagup-bawig: bky9_ZMq28eTw9